In this role it is vital that the candidate can develop and maintain trusting relationships, conduct consultations to assess needs that are known or even unknown to the client, complete care plans and write risk assessments. We will rely on this candidate to have extensive knowledge and experience of a range of health and social care settings. They will provide a responsive, professional service, signing up new clients, ensuring that they have a smooth start to their care and that all aspects of their health and well-being are addressed. The successful candidate will be resourceful and able to find solutions for clients be that through the matching of suitable CAREGivers, by liaising with other professionals or through the use of assistive technology.

Responsibilities

  • To represent the company in a professional way and be ‘the face and voice of Home Instead’ to potential new clients
  • To convert client enquiries into new clients for Home Instead
  • To meet, assess and provide expert consultation for prospective new clients.
  • To support new clients through the process of starting their care service with Home Instead.
  • Produce individual plans of care for each client which will adress everything they need and wish for.
  • Ensure that the service is of the highest quality and meets the needs of all new clients
  • Offer a specialist signposting service to benefit the client
  • Offer a full range of additional Home Instead services including assistive technology
